Abstract

The low-carbon society requires significant changes in the operation and planning of distribution systems. In order to exploit existing low voltage systems, Demand Side Integration is essential for offering services that increase security and quality of supply, improve energy efficiency and reduce the energy cost. The paper describes the three-year project e-visiØn, currently under completion, aimed at the integration of plug-in electric vehicles in Smart Grids and the simultaneous better exploitation of renewable energy sources in order to reach zero-CO2networks and sustainable mobility.
